    Peter Thane

    You need to add the contents of the bottom half of the label onto a separate template with the label. 

    Here is a dummy label I mocked up set to 80mm wide by 104mm high (50mm high for each plus allowed 4mm for the gap)

    To adjust this to make a label with 2 80mm x 50mm high labels the process would be

    1. Go to your page setup and adjust the 50mm high and click OK

    2. When prompted to automatically scale the label fields click no.

    3. Now create a 2nd label template by clicking on the ringed button. 

    4. Click back onto Template1 via the tab at the bottom and then select and cut the fields on the bottom half of the full template

    5. Click onto the Template2 tab and then paste the fields on the 2nd template and position them as required. 

    Save your label and now print one and you should get something like this with both labels printed on after the other
